CLSK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2024 in Review

215 of the 6,942 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in CleanSpark (CLSK) for Q1 2024, worth a combined $2.09B — up 116% from $971M a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 79 funds opened new CLSK positions and 23 closed out — a net gain of 56 holders — while 74 added to existing stakes and 48 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Vanguard Group, adding an estimated $65.4M. The largest seller was Invesco, cutting an estimated $43.3M.
